The verdict

University of Iowa reports 10.02 on-campus Clery incidents per 1,000 enrolled students, ranking #2,892 of 3,050 ranked U.S. campuses - with more reported incidents than 97% of ranked campuses its size.

Reporting-period change

What changed in 2023

+60 reported incidents

University of Iowa increased from 101 to 161 reported on-campus incidents between the 2022 and 2023 reporting years in the U.S. Department of Education OPE Campus Safety Survey.

This is a change in reported incidents, not a measure of individual safety. Enrollment, reporting practice, and category coverage can affect the count.

University of Iowa is a Public institution located in Iowa City, IA, enrolling approximately 30,042 students. Clery Act data spanning 2021–2023 records 414 total on-campus incidents across all reported crime categories. Within IA, it ranks #43 by safety score. Verify with the U.S. Department of Education Clery Act database →

With 30,042 enrolled students, this campus sits in the large research university bracket, which shapes how raw incident counts should be interpreted.

The most frequently reported category at University of Iowa is "Rape" with 118 cumulative incidents across the reporting window. Compared to 5 peer institutions of similar enrollment size in IA averaging 1.69 incidents per 1,000 students, University of Iowa reports 494% more incidents per student.

Fire safety data covers 1 reporting year for on-campus residential facilities, logging 19 total fires. Arrests and disciplinary actions span 27 category-year records, covering liquor law violations, drug law violations, and weapons possession on-campus. No Department of Education Clery Act enforcement actions are recorded against this institution.

Enrollment scale

How campus size shapes the safety figures

With 30,042 enrolled students, University of Iowa is in the largest 2% of the 5,673 institutions in this dataset with a reported enrollment. The safety score above already normalizes reported on-campus incidents per 1,000 students, so compare it with similarly sized campuses instead of treating a higher raw count as evidence that a campus is less safe. Use the annual crime table to see what was reported, then use the peer comparison to judge the rate against schools of a similar scale. A lower reported rate is not a guarantee of individual safety or a measure of reporting quality.
